Canon Patent Application: Canon RF 70-200mm 2.8 Happy new year, and this year brings with you a new patent application from Canon for another RF lens. This patent application is for a Canon RF 70-200mm 2.8. It's not a surprise that Canon would be working on this lens, and would also now bring out the total lens trinity of 16-35, 24-70, and 70-200 in RF lens patents. Canon has already stated in interviews that these three lenses are coming.
